I had a 60 gig hard Western Digital which worked fine with Mac Classic in my Mac G3 300 mghtz. B&W tower.

I partitioned it and reloaded the Classic. It worked fine as well.

I then tried to load OS X onto the other partition and it loaded, but it froze with some type of bad looking streaks running across the startup. I loaded it again. Same problem.

Put back in my old 30 gig Western Digital and partitioned it and loaded both Operating systems. Both work great. So I am up and running.

I'm pretty sure the 60 gig hard drive is the culprit.

My question is this, if I look for another brand to buy, what would be a good hard drive for my Mac G3 - 300 Blue and White tower?
I have not purchased Maxtor nor IBM drives before, but it would seem that all drives must be fairly competitive, or is there any one drive that may fit my Mac better?


It it possible to get a super fast drive - I mean faster than these Western Digitals. The reason I bought these is because they are easy to find in most stores.
